With gas prices on the rise around the world and having people coming from around the world, we thought it was a nice idea to give everybody a bit of a perspective on current gasp(p)rices from the home-towns of some of our guests.

Akron/Canton, OH - $2.89

Cleveland, OH - $2.89

Toronto: $.99 CAD/L = $3.61 USD

Grand Rapids, MI - $3.19 USD

Oshkosh, WI - $3.29 USD

Minneapolis, MN- $3.04 USD

Stamford, CT - $3.08

Helmond, The Netherlands - 1.39 Euros/Liter = $7.23/gallon

As you can see, even the highest US gas prices aren't even half of what they pay in the Netherlands. With roughly the same pay and house-prices that are double to triple what they are in the US it gives us something to think about the next time we're complaining about high prices here in the US.
